Hello,

For those running two or three funds portfolios, what are some alternatives to AGGG Global Bonds ETF, but for short term maturity duration (1-2 years) to reduce interest rate risk, versus the 6-7 years duration of AGGG ETF?

Thanks in advance.

iShares Global Aggregate 1-5 Year Bond Index Fund (IE)
This is an index fund, not an ETF though.
The fund has many share classes that are either unhedged or hedged to different currencies and either accumulating or distributing.

sorry. only for institutional investors/investors with more than 500k €/$.

Maybe hold some cash and the AGGG fund together, a portfolio of half cash and half the bond fund should have something close to half the duration.
